Process Overview
- Raw Materials
- Nicotinamide Riboside Chloride (NRCl)
- L-Malic Acid
- Solvents: Ethanol (EtOH), Water (H₂O), Methanol (MeOH), Ammonia (NH₃)
- Production Steps
- Reaction and Crystallization
Nicotinamide Riboside Chloride reacts with L-Malic Acid in a controlled environment. A solution of ethanol and water facilitates the crystallization process, ensuring the formation of Nicotinamide Riboside Hydrogen Malate crystals. - Screening
The crystals are carefully screened to ensure consistency in size and purity. This step removes impurities and ensures compliance with product specifications. - Drying
The screened crystals are dried using precise temperature and humidity controls. This step stabilizes the product for storage and transportation. - Packing
After drying, the product is securely packed to maintain its integrity and quality. Hygieia Biotech ensures packaging meets international safety and hygiene standards.
